THE LINGO:

  • Vegan /ˈvēɡən/— One who chooses not to consume or use animal products and by-products.

  • Sulfate /ˈsəlfāt/— SLS (sodium lauryl sulfate), SLES (sodium laureth sulfate) and ALS (ammonium laureth sulfate) are powerful and inexpensive lathering agents often found in shampoos. Sulfates can be harmful to plants, animals, and humans, as they absorb into our skin. This is the main reason that we don’t carry any products containing sulfates at Virtue Salon.

  • Paraben /ˈparəben/— Parabens are a group of chemicals commonly used in cosmetics and pharmaceuticals that serve as effective preservatives with bactericidal and fungicidal properties. Some research bases show a strong correlation in cancerous tumors and the use of parabens. For this reason, all products used by Virtue Salon are paraben-free, including our hair color.
